${ alert.message }}
${ alert.message }}
User Profile
We need some information before you can continue.
Share Job
Copy the link below to share this job.
PlayStation

Software Engineer

${ timestamp }} · 
PlayStation
πŸ‡¬πŸ‡§ London

Why PlayStation?

PlayStation isn’t just the Best Place to Play β€” it’s also the Best Place to Work. We’ve thrilled gamers since 1994, when we launched the original PlayStation. Today, we’re recognised as a global leader in interactive and digital entertainment. The PlayStation brand falls under Sony Interactive Entertainment, a wholly-owned subsidiary of Sony Corporation.

Role: Software Engineer

What you'll be doing:

  • Work in all areas of software engineering, including:
    • Investigation of problems and possible solutions
    • Design and architecture
    • Development and coding
    • Unit testing and QA support
    • Scaling the server hardware to ensure proper system performance
    • Debugging
    • Documentation
  • Provide domain direction as well as architectural or technical leadership.
  • Own multiple major technologies/features. Influence overall strategy of a project/product. Recommend, champion, and adopt new technologies to increase efficiency.
  • Significantly impact design/commercial success or address future concepts, products or technologies.
  • Be accountable for domain dependencies and critical paths. Anticipate risks and provide contingency solutions and timelines.
  • Pursue and resolve complex or unchartered technical problems.
  • Network with key contacts outside own area of expertise.
  • Model and promote high standards for testable design and automation both within and outside team. Mentor senior and junior engineers.

PlayStation terminology

  • Under the Product Owner’s direction, add features to and debug the PlayStation Terminology tool suite, including PST Author, PST Search, and PST Import/Export tools (PHP, jQuery, and MySQL running on Linux and Apache).
  • Be in charge of planning, designing, and configuring the tool suite. Regularly monitor and troubleshoot, ensuring the team has necessary backup and recovery systems in place.
  • Run weekly database releases to enable a variety of end users located globally to access up-to-date terminology.
  • Create and maintain access control levels across different geographies and different types of users. Work with LDAP server to authenticate users for system security and validation.
  • Support tools that contain data in 40+ languages. Work with the localization team to plan and execute localization of applications as requested.

Product documentation

  • Work on critical path projects for consumer-oriented product packaging and manuals. Support the UK Project Manager on the following:
    • Conduct editorial reviews of manual and packaging copy, ensuring compliance to established standards for style, tone of voice, brand and trademark guidelines.
    • Facilitate stakeholder reviews of manuals and packaging.
  • Provide recommendations for improving use of automation in content development, including:
    • DITA-related tools and processes
    • Authoring, editing, and review tools
    • CMS and other repository/archival systems
    • Global application of unified systems across SIE regions

What we are looking for:

  • A degree in computer science or related field, or a degree in technical communications with relevant experience in software or database development; an advanced degree preferred
  • Minimum 6 years experience in software or database development
  • Demonstrated experience architecting web-based applications running in Linux against a back-end database
  • Ability to maintain Linux servers in a multi-server VM infrastructure
  • Experience with asynchronous JavaScript calls
  • Able to plan, write, edit, and deliver end-user documentation, applying best practices and industry standards such as DITA, Git/Github and other systems
  • Technical knowledge of information architecture and data analysis preferred
  • High problem-solving skills, strong attention to detail
  • People skills to enable interfacing with other team members for development and other teams to exchange information, coordinate efforts, perform testing and complete associated aspects of development
  • Experience working with culturally diverse teams across the globe
  • Specific skills:
    • MVC model
    • MySQL database
    • PHP
    • FTP to copy files around SVN for source code control
    • Batch scripting
    • Linux and Apache
    • XML/XSLT to create PDF files
    • JavaScript (specifically jQuery)
    • AJAX
    • Asynchronous JavaScript calls
    • JSON
    • VB Scripting (Excel)

Benefits:

  • Discretionary bonus opportunity
  • Private Medical Insurance
  • Dental Scheme
  • London Allowance (if applicable)
  • 25 days holiday per year
  • On Site Gym
  • Subsidised CafΓ©
  • Free soft drinks
  • On site bar
  • Access to cycle garage and showers

Equal Opportunity Statement:

Sony is an Equal Opportunity Employer. All persons will receive consideration for employment without regard to gender (including gender identity, gender expression and gender reassignment), race (including colour, nationality, ethnic or national origin), religion or belief, marital or civil partnership status, disability, age, sexual orientation, pregnancy or maternity, trade union membership or membership in any other legally protected category.


We strive to create an inclusive environment, empower employees and embrace diversity. We encourage everyone to respond.

#LI-BS